How they compare

Western Asia currently reports 0.3471 kt against 0.21 kt in Uganda, a difference of 0.1371 kt.

That makes Western Asia's figure about 1.7 times Uganda's.

Across all 65 years both countries report, Western Asia has been ahead every year.

Uganda ranks 23rd and Western Asia ranks 20th of 112 countries.

Western Asia has averaged higher in every one of the 9 decades both report.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
